Canada-United Kingdom relations (French: Relations entre le Canada et le Royaume-Uni) are the bilateral relations between Canada and the United Kingdom. The two countries have had intimate and frequently-co-operative contact. Both are related by mutual migration, through shared military history, a shared system of government, the English language, the Commonwealth of Nations, and their sharing of the same head of state, Queen Elizabeth II. Despite the shared legacy, the two nations grew apart economically during the 20th century after the U.K. lost its position as Canada's largest trading partner to the United States during the 19th century.
